Apple confirms iPhone 14 SIM bug–but there’s no fix yet

Posted on October 31, 2022August 27, 2023 By bot

Apple has acknowledged the existence of a serious SIM bug affecting the iPhone 14 and 14 Pro. Rather than offering an immediate solution, however, the company has warned customers not to attempt to restore affected devices themselves, and to take them into an Apple Store or service provider for assistance. .

Some users of the latest generation of iPhones have reported seeing an error message that reads “SIM Not Supported.
